What do you name an adorable Torti bottle baby who’s so sweet she’s delicious? TORTILICIOUS!!! I was rescued all alone at just 12 days old. After coming to SBACC, I went to a foster home where I was bottle-fed and eventually joined other foster kittens & our foster Mama’s grown-up cats.  I was nicknamed “tank” because I have a square, low-to-the-ground physique – in fact, I’ve never gone through the gawky stage many kittens experience while growing up; I’m solidly built and have remained perfectly healthy. My coat is full of beautiful fall colors – beige, browns & burnt orange!

I’m very independent and happy to play alone or with other cats and kittens. I’m also very low maintenance & a great eater –  when I want attention, I’ll let you know by climbing up on a sofa or bed to nibble a finger or snuggle on your legs.  I would make a purrfect companion for a cat who has lost their feline best friend, as I tend to spend more time with cats or kittens than humans right now. I’m still very young & my personal preference is bound to change as I get older, but I really need a home with another cat.  I’m with one of the big cats in my foster home in one pic.

Dog adoptions include a written application and an on site interview. All family members, including other resident dogs, must meet the new dog.

The adoption process for cats and kittens includes:
A detailed application.
An interview with the potential adopter(s).
And a home visit, in some circumstances.

To ensure the best possible match for our cats and kittens, all applications are reviewed by our adoption committee and determination can take up to 48 hours.

We are an all-volunteer, no-kill, non-profit animal shelter formed in 1986 to find homes for the dogs, cats lost within our city limits. We are a California non-profit 501-C3 corporation # 33-0192138 so all donations are tax-deductible.
